Suzanne Roberts (she/her) is a travel writer, memoirist, and poet. Her books include the 2012 National Outdoor Book Award-winning Almost Somewhere: Twenty-Eight Days on the John Muir Trail, the award-winning memoir in travel essays Bad Tourist: Misadventures in Love and Travel, a collection of lyrical essays, Animal Bodies: On Death, Desire, and Other Difficulties, and four collections of poetry.
Suzanne was named "The Next Great Travel Writer" by National Geographic Traveler Magazine, and her most recent book, Bad Tourist, was awarded a gold medal for Travel Essays from the Independent Publisher Book Awards, a bronze medal for Best Travel Book from the North American Travel Journalists Association, was a finalist in the Story Circle's "Gilda Awards" for Women's Humor, a finalist in the National Indie Excellence Awards in Travel, and a finalist in the Foreword Indie Awards in Travel.
